Most indexing systems are based on global image descriptors. Nowadays, new representations are used. They try to describe images more precisely without exploiting any semantic description. They use local statistics and their relationships in the image. In this paper, we present these approaches and introduce a new representation system based on a pyramidal graph. First results are also presented which show that the proposed system is very promising for both partial and global requests.
